On 05/17/2025 at 6:39 PM, Secaucus Police was advised from an individual that his vehicle was struck by another motor vehicle while driving on Meadowlands Parkway. The involved vehicle did flee the area after the crash. On the same date at 8:13 PM, the police were notified of a stopped motor vehicle in the area of Flanagan Way and 6th street where the operator of the vehicle appeared to be asleep. This vehicle was found to be the vehicle involved in the hit and run motor crash. During the investigation, the police arrested a 29 year old male, Alexis Martinez of Passaic, NJ for Driving While Intoxicated [39:4-50], Resisting Arrest [2C:29-2A(1)], Aggravated Assault [2C:12-1B(5)] and Possession of CDS believed to be Cocaine [2C:35-10A(1)]. Martinez was issued his complaint summons along with 5 motor vehicle summonses and was released into the custody of a responsible adult.
On 05/18/2025 at 5:52 PM, Secaucus Police responded to Walmart located at 400 Park Plaza Drive on a report of a shoplifting. During the investigation, the police arrested a 62 year old male, Charles Gore of Newark, NJ for Shoplifting [2C:20-11B(2)]. Gore was also found to have 1 outstanding warrant issued out of Woodbridge, NJ in the amount of $2,500.00 and 1 outstanding warrant issued out of Secaucus, NJ in the amount of $750.00. Mr. Gore was issued his complaint warrant and was subsequently transported to the Hudson County Jail.
These charges are merely accusations and the defendants are presumed innocent until proven guilty.
